Shortly after I left the Acerbis test I meet up with my Junior teammate Ryan Powell. He was sitting on a tail section on the hill. He went down in the Acerbis special test and his shoulder popped out. It keep popping out on the trail section. So he headed back… Which wasn’t good for the Junior team. ISDE scores 3 of the 4 junior rider’s times in the special test. Basically you get to drop your slowest rider time though a test. Now Joey Giordano, Ben Smith, and I pretty much have to be very consistent though out the rest of the week.

I made it down to pre-finish. This is where a rider can loosening his/hers bike axle and get it ready so they can change tires, which is what I did. Then I decided that I would change my gear oil. I started loosening my oil plug and noticed that my clutch cover had a dime size hole in it. So I didn’t have to drain my oil because I didn’t have any… haha… Bob was down at the pre-finish with a radio and told the pits. Andrew ran over to Factory KTM and brought a cover back. I got the cover switched out, and changed a rear tire with only 15 mins. I made it to impound on time. I think that I ended the day 26/27th in the E-3 class.
